The release of claims is a term that means that one party decides to give up all statutory claims or collateral mortgages or debts against the other party. Release of claims is the whole process through which parties resolve their disputes, and this makes it a means of dispute resolution. Advantages of the Release of Claims
There are several benefits that this release of claims has. Below are some of them:
- Dispute Resolution: The release of claims is an indication that the mortgage debt has been paid off thereby proving that the debt was properly satisfied and hence avoiding involvement in complex judicial proceedings.
- Confidentiality and Privacy: Mutual advantage results from parties releasing their claims as it ensures no further litigation or any other claim emanating from this disagreement. Furthermore, allows for claims to be made with confidence.
- Time and Money Savings: Released claims could save parties time and money. Disputes resolved through this approach can be economical besides saving time since they do not necessitate expensive litigations that could last long.
- Protection against Future Lawsuits: Another advantage is the protection against future lawsuits by releasing a claim. After a release of claims occurs, the party who released its rights under a claim cannot sue upon those rights. This may help companies protect themselves from imminent court cases by employees who have left them or even potential suits by suppliers or buyers in the future.
- Employer’s Safety: Employers usually use the release of claims as a way to protect themselves from possible liabilities. This provision is highly beneficial to businesses when employees waive their right to sue their employers regarding issues arising out of employment, such as harassment, discrimination, and wrongful termination – various enterprises benefit greatly from such a clause through the prevention of costly litigation costs, thus protecting brand value.
- Flexibility: Finally, each party can tailor-make their release of claims documents based on individual requirements. Flexibility in releasing claims reinforces what two parties agreed upon using terms that were signed by both, indicating satisfaction with these conditions before, therefore promoting peaceful settlements.

Key Terms for Release of Claim
- Waiver: When a person intentionally and voluntarily renounces his or her right to make claims in court, it is called waiver of claims.
- Consideration: Elsewhere, she gives something of value for someone else to give up their rights, which may be products, money, or services.
- Indemnification: A provision in a release agreement referred to as indemnity mandates one party to compensate another for future losses or damages.
- Mutual Release: It is what happens when both parties execute the claim release relieving each other from legal liability or litigation.
